[js] update js for reledit to 3.9 ajax api stable
authorSylvain Thénault <sylvain.thenault@logilab.fr>
Fri, 17 Sep 2010 17:46:47 +0200
branchstable
changeset 6287 f4a0282c31a5
parent 6286 4d10e9895679
child 6288 17cd9ae3d2d5
[js] update js for reledit to 3.9 ajax api
web/data/cubicweb.reledit.js
--- a/web/data/cubicweb.reledit.js	Fri Sep 17 17:25:58 2010 +0200
+++ b/web/data/cubicweb.reledit.js	Fri Sep 17 17:46:47 2010 +0200
@@ -67,8 +67,8 @@
         var args = {fname: 'reledit_form', rtype: rtype, role: role,
                     pageid: pageid,
                     eid: eid, divid: divid, formid: formid,
-                    reload: reload, vid: vid,
-                    callback: function () {cw.reledit.showInlineEditionForm(divid);}};
-       jQuery('#'+divid+'-reledit').parent().loadxhtml(JSON_BASE_URL, args, 'post');
+                    reload: reload, vid: vid};
+        var d = jQuery('#'+divid+'-reledit').parent().loadxhtml(JSON_BASE_URL, args, 'post');
+        d.addCallback(function () {cw.reledit.showInlineEditionForm(divid);});
     }
 });